DF Dent & Co's Q3 2015 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2015, DF Dent & Co held 210 positions worth $3.53B, down 4.6% from $3.7B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 36% of the portfolio.

DF Dent & Co's Q3 2015 filing shows 11 new, 77 increased, 56 reduced and 36 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Teladoc Health: 29,205 shares worth $651K. The largest sale was Qualcomm, an estimated $37.8M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 24% of assets, down from 25% a quarter earlier, followed by Industrials and Technology.
